Bihar Museum signs pact with National Museum Institute for Conservation lab
Bihar Museum recently signed an agreement with the National Museum Institute, New Delhi to set up a state-of-the-art conservation laboratory. It will be used to preserve and restore artifacts and artworks from the museum collection.
Bihar Museum Hosted The Country’s First-Ever Museum Biennale
Bihar Museum held the first-ever Museum Biennale in India, albeit in an online mode. A few prominent museums from around the country participated to showcase some of their notable treasures. The second chapter of the much appreciated exhibition is being organized physically in the museum from 7th August 2023, in which museums not only from India but all over the world are participating.
